This floral cross, photographed from just above and isolated on a plain white background, reads as a measured, reverent study in texture and pale tones. Large, glossy tropical leaves-Ti-like in form-compose the structural cross, their deep green creating a protective frame that guides the eye to the floral cluster at the centre. There, creamy ivory and soft white lisianthus unfurl in layered, ruffled blooms, their delicate petals suggesting softness and consolation. Intermingled are compact white chrysanthemum sprays or similar rounded blossoms that provide brightness and a gentle textural counterpoint to the lisianthus. Sprays of tiny, starry lavender or light purple flowers-likely limonium or asters-thread through the design, introducing coolness and subtle depth without disturbing the arrangement's quiet dignity. Fine green filler foliage is lightly scattered through the flowers, its smaller scale adding a natural, slightly wild note against the polished leaf base.

Lighting across the composition is soft and even, rendering the leaf veins and petal subtleties without harsh shadow; the overall aroma would be faintly green and clean, like a breath of early morning in a Marylebone garden. The cross's compact yet airy florals concentrate sympathy into a tangible form, appropriate for a chapel service, funeral, or memorial card image. For families in the neighbourhood-whether along Marylebone High Street, Chiltern Street, or near Baker Street-this arrangement communicates respect, purity of sentiment, and a calm, steadfast comfort in times of loss.

Express heartfelt condolences with the Gentle Gratitude Sheaf from Marylebone Florist. This elegant funeral flower arrangement is thoughtfully designed with serene white lisianthus, soft white chrysanthemums and delicate purple asters, complemented by fresh seasonal greenery. Perfect for funerals, memorials or sympathy tributes, this sheaf offers a graceful way to honour a beautiful life and soul.

Crafted by our expert florists in Marylebone, each tribute sheaf is arranged by hand for a premium finish and a harmonious balance of colour and texture. Available in Original, Deluxe and Grand sizes, it can be tailored to suit intimate services or larger ceremonies. The Grand size provides an especially striking display for the front of the chapel or crematorium.

We use only fresh, high-quality blooms and follow a thoughtful substitution policy to maintain the same style, colour palette and value if any seasonal flowers are unavailable.
